The Role The Vice President of Finance (or Head of Finance, depending on experience) will be a key member of the executive leadership team, reporting directly to the CEO and partnering closely with the board and investors. At this stage of our journey, Intellect is scaling rapidly while also strengthening its financial foundations. The VP / Head of Finance will play a central role in ensuring rigorous financial management, strong governance, and operational efficiency to support our growth trajectory and long‑term path to profitability. We are looking for a hands‑on finance leader who can balance strategic foresight with operational discipline – someone equally comfortable building investor‑ready models as they are ensuring the accuracy of the monthly close. This is an opportunity to help shape the financial future of the fastest‑growing mental health company from Asia, building for global. Your Responsibilities Financial Management & Strategy Lead financial planning, budgeting, and scenario forecasting to support company‑wide decision making Establish and maintain best‑in‑class financial processes, internal controls, and reporting standards Ensure accurate and timely financial statements and analyses that drive executive and board‑level discussions Investor Relations, Board Engagement, and Fundraising Manage investor relations, ensuring transparency, credibility, and confidence in our financial outlook Prepare board materials and present key insights on performance, risks, and opportunities Drive and support any fundraising efforts, through effective prospective investor engagement and robust financial models and diligence readiness Operational Excellence Drive efficiency across G & A, ensuring disciplined spending, vendor management, and resource allocation Collaborate with business leaders to align financial targets with operational goals Introduce systems and processes that scale with the company’s growth Build and mentor a high‑performing finance team, balancing in‑house expertise with outsourced providers Foster a culture of accountability, accuracy, and cross‑functional collaboration Partner across departments to raise financial literacy and ensure alignment with budget guardrails Requirements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or related field; MBA, CPA, or ACCA preferred 10+ years of progressive finance experience, ideally with exposure to both high‑growth startups and more structured environments Strong controllership background: FP&A, accounting oversight, cash management, and compliance Track record in fundraising, investor relations, and board communication Exceptional modeling and forecasting skills, with ability to run scenario analyses Experience managing external auditors, legal, and accounting partners Strategic thinker who can operate at the executive level, but detail‑oriented enough to ensure accuracy in the numbers Thrives in a fast‑paced, entrepreneurial environment while instilling discipline and structure Excited by the opportunity to help scale a mission‑driven company redefining mental health care across Asia Pacific and the world #J-18808-Ljbffr
